Gerald R. Ford International Airport (GRR)

The Gerald R. Ford International Airport (GRR) is the local airport for Grand Rapids, Michigan and has a variety of rental car agencies on site. GRR is only 10-15 minutes from St. Nicholas church, dozens of hotels (including our recommended hotel options), and an array of dining options, making it convenient for your travel experience.

28th Street Also known as Michigan 11, 28th Street has TONS of dining options, from fast food to steakhouses, specialty cuisine to luxury dining. You will likely find just what you're looking for within just a 3-mile radius! Some family and personal favorites are BJ’s Brewhouse, On the Border Mexican Restaurant and Cantina, Cooper’s Hawk Winery and Restaurant, and Noto's Old World Italian Dining.
